Finance review summary for sales leads: the shift to annual billing on Driftvale Pro is going better than expected. About 60% of renewing accounts took the annual option, cash collections landed three weeks earlier on average, and churn on converted accounts dipped slightly. Discount leakage is the one sore spot — keep the 10% cap firm. Monthly plans stay available for smaller accounts through year end. The confidential note on where this is heading sits just below.

management briefing: The finance team signed off on a budget of $3.1 million for Project Rusir. The renewal with Casokax Works closes at $13.5 million a year, 15 percent below the last contract.

Subject: Telemetry gateway — new point of contact

Hi support folks,

Small org shuffle: the FieldPulse telemetry gateway (the thing that ingests data from Harrowvale tractors and balers) is moving to a new owner starting Monday. Nothing changes in how you file escalations — same queue, same severity rules — but firmware-related tickets and gateway outage calls should now be routed to the new lead instead of the old platform group. They'll also run the weekly triage. Going forward, your contact for all gateway matters is:

signatory, yahog-badug: Quenix Ulaael

CI note: The Hollowfen ORM refactor breaks the migration-verification stage because generated SQL now parameterizes table names differently. No injection risk identified; output is still bound through prepared statements. Reviewers should diff the generated schema, not the query strings. The failing pipeline run can be pulled up with the token below.

build token for tajeg-bajep: htk14_409ba9df6b8acb

Onboarding note for this week's sync: the Harrowlink gateway relays telemetry from Brindlevale tractors to our ingest cluster every thirty seconds. New hires should clone the gateway repo, install the toolchain, and copy the sample env file before first boot. The uplink will refuse connections until the device token is present. Add the following line to your .env file.

sealed setting: LEDGER_TOKEN20=6148d35bbb480b0ab79e